    (Dont have a working camera..but...)

    It's right next to the 2 relays (HELLA Brand). - Just to the passenger side of the squirter reservoir.
    There is a bundle of 4. You cant miss them.
    They dont look like fuses though - more like capped off connectors and thats why I didn't see them at first.
    Two wires are all that are in each module. They are labeled TRLR PWR and AUX TRLR PWR from what I could make out.
    If you remove the 'cap' , inside there is a simple regular automotive blade fuse...
